About angle conversion

How the radians to arcminutes converter works

Angles convert through the radian. A full turn is 2π radians = 360° = 400 gon = 6,400 NATO mils. A degree is 60 arcminutes, an arcminute 60 arcseconds.

Frequently asked questions about angle conversion

How many arcminutes in a radian?

3,437.75.

Why so many?

A radian is about 57.3 degrees, and each degree holds 60 arcminutes.

What is a milliradian?

About 3.44 arcminutes. It is the standard unit in optics and ballistics.

What is π radians?

10,800 arcminutes — 180 degrees.

Where are arcminutes used?

Astronomy, navigation and optical resolution.
